On Monday, Ross Stores stock earned an upgrade to its Relative Strength (RS) Rating, from 69 to 72.
This exclusive rating from Investor's Business Daily identifies share price performance with a 1 (worst) to 99 (best) score. The grade shows how a stock's price movement over the trailing 52 weeks holds up against all the other stocks in our database.
Over 100 years of market history reveals that the top-performing stocks often have an 80 or higher RS Rating as they begin their largest runs. See if Ross Stores stock can continue to rebound and hit that benchmark.

Is Ross Stores Stock A Buy?
Ross Stores stock is trying to complete a cup with handle with a 158.69 buy point. See if the retail stock can break out in volume at least 40% higher than normal.
The off-price retail apparel and home goods company reported 11% earnings growth in its most recent report. Sales increased 3%.
Ross Stores stock earns the No. 8 rank among its peers in the Retail-Apparel/Shoes/Accessories industry group. Abercrombie & Fitch, Burlington Stores and Urban Outfitters are among the top 5 highly rated stocks within the group.
